The ability to produce 60 offset holes in 76 seconds in a 16” beam can only be accomplished with a FICEP drill/saw with sub-spindle positioning. All spindles are fully productive generating a typical offset hole pattern in both flanges and the web at maximum efficiency.
That is not all!
Since each spindle is fully independent including the ability to position along the length of the section scribing on both flanges and the web occur simultaneously. Drill lines with fixed spindles can only scribe on one surface at a time. Add the underside scribing option with its sub-axis positioning and you can now scribe on four surfaces simultaneously.
Take a look at how the Endeavour and Valiant drill/saw systems from FICEP employ unique steel fabrication technology and innovative designs when compared to drill lines with fixed spindles.
When it comes to milling drills without sub-axis positioning can only process one surface at a time. The Endeavour and Valiant models can mill on three surfaces simultaneous.
